Mongolian President Kh.Battulga is leading a delegation to the third Eastern Economic Forum (EEF) in the Russian city of Vladivostok on Wednesday and Thursday. This is the newly elected president’s maiden trip abroad and his first opportunity to participate in economic matters internationally; it is also clearly related to his diplomatic agenda to promote economic cooperation.

On Wednesday (6th of September), Kh.Battulga spoke at the Mongolia-Russia Business Forum, which is a part of the EEF. He noted that the forum represents an opportunity to restore friendly relations between the two countries. Before being elected as  Mongolian President in June, Kh.Battulga was a businessman. During the forum, he introduced three proposals for cooperation and investment in developing the Sainshand Industrial Park, exporting more meat and other products to Russia and to transport coal through Vostochny Port, located near Vladivostok on the Sea of Japan.

The EEF, a regional forum for investment and commerce initiated by Russian President Vladimir Putin, aims to strengthen international economic cooperation in the Russian Far East, and attract investment from northeast Asian governments and companies in particular. The past two forums were attended by large business delegations from China, Japan and South Korea. Thus at this EEF, Mongolia hopes to develop dialogue with its two neighbours – China and Russia, with whom it shares a land border, and also with its two important ‘third neighbors’ – Japan and South Korea.
